The edge of the pelvis refers to the bony prominence on the side of the pelvis known as the iliac crest. It serves as an attachment site for several muscles and ligaments and helps support the weight of the body when standing.

The bladder and intestines are protected by the pelvic floor muscles, which help support and maintain the position of these organs within the pelvis. Additionally, a layer of fatty tissue and the peritoneum, a membrane that lines the abdominal cavity, provide cushioning and some protection for these organs.
The internal iliac artery and its branches are the main source of blood supply for the muscles and organs in the pelvis.

The pelvis. The sacrum and coccyx are part of the human vertebral column, and when connected to the pelvic bones, they form the pelvic girdle, which is also known as the pelvis. This structure supports the spine and provides attachment points for muscles and ligaments.
The hamstrings are comprised of three muscles on the back of the leg that run from the bottom rear of the pelvis to alongside the knee.
Performing a hip thrust exercise can sometimes cause pain or discomfort in the pelvis because the movement puts pressure on the pelvic area, which can strain the muscles and joints if not done with proper form or if the individual has underlying issues such as tight muscles or imbalances in the pelvis.
